American Museum Of Natural HistorySenior Programmer The American Museum of Natural History is one of the world's preeminent scientific and cultural institutions, and has as its mission to discover, interpret and disseminate information about human cultures, the natural world and the universe through a wide-ranging program of scientific research, education and exhibition. The Information Technology department is seeking an experienced Senior Programmer to support, manage and update various AMNH enterprise financial management and HR systems. The Senior Programmer should have knowledge of Finance and HR business process and a strong interest in and a willingness to learn new technologies. Key qualities for success in this role include an attention to detail, being collaborative, communication skills, curiosity about how AMNH IT products work and support the Museum's mission and feeling comfortable working independently/in teams/with non-technical partners. This position works onsite at the Museum. Job duties include, but are not limited to: Collaborate with Museum partners to identify requirements and design, develop and implement programmatic solutions that support business processes. Customize, support and maintain Oracle and other enterprise applications. Design and develop integrations (APIs, ETLs) to streamline processes and enhance interoperability. Build, manage and update reports and utilities for data reporting and analytics across the enterprise. Provide technical support for business issues. Support the IT team with project design and planning. Develop detailed technical specification documents. Research and recommend new technologies. The expected salary range for the Senior Programmer is $130,000/annual - $150,000/annual.
